The kitchenware export industry presents significant opportunities but also comes with its own set of challenges. This article highlights the common obstacles businesses face in B2B kitchenware exports and offers strategies to navigate them effectively.
Understanding the challenges can help businesses prepare and adapt accordingly. Key issues include fluctuating demand, logistical complexities, and compliance with international regulations.
Market demand can be unpredictable, affected by economic conditions, consumer trends, and seasonal variations. Businesses must stay agile and responsive to these changes to avoid overstocking or stockouts.
Shipping kitchenware products across borders involves navigating complex logistics. Delays, damaged goods, and customs issues can disrupt operations. Partnering with experienced logistics providers can help mitigate these risks.
To overcome these challenges, businesses need to implement proactive strategies. Here are some effective approaches to consider:
Diversification can cushion your business against fluctuating demand. By expanding your product offerings to cater to various markets, you reduce the risk associated with relying on a single product line.
Developing solid partnerships with suppliers ensures a reliable and consistent product flow. Communication is key; regular check-ins and collaboration can enhance trust and efficiency.
Technology can streamline processes and improve efficiency. Implementing advanced inventory management systems and e-commerce platforms can enhance customer experience and simplify order processing.
Staying compliant with international regulations is crucial for smooth operations. Conduct regular audits of your processes to ensure adherence to export laws and regulations.
Navigating challenges in B2B kitchenware exports requires a strategic approach and an understanding of potential obstacles. By diversifying product lines, building strong supplier relationships, and leveraging technology, businesses can thrive in the competitive kitchenware export market.
